Destination seafood with river views, polished service most nights, and prices to match—great for celebrations, but expect automatic gratuity and occasional inconsistency.
Joe Muer Seafood delivers A-grade performance through exceptional food quality—particularly standout oysters, bisque, and tableside-filleted fish—paired with outstanding riverfront setting and views that create memorable special-occasion dining. However, inconsistent execution on busy nights, recurring service delays, and occasional kitchen misses prevent grade A territory. The restaurant competes with the area's better upscale establishments but lacks the reliability and polish of top-tier destinations.
The room feels classic and waterfront, with sweeping river views and weekend piano setting a celebratory tone. Guests describe polished greetings and thoughtful pacing when the team is on point, with one diner noting, "the branzino was filleted tableside while the sunset lit up the river." However, there are some review authenticity concerns - some review patterns are consistent with solicited or influenced feedback. In the kitchen, the approach leans elevated traditional seafood with prime steaks, a raw bar, and a few creative flourishes like sushi and spicy accents. The seafood tower and lobster bisque earn raves, while Dover sole and branzino add theater. Not every plate lands—sides and occasional overcooks pop up—but when it clicks, it is the kind of special-occasion meal people remember. Families will find a welcoming staff and river views, but the menu skews adult with seafood, steaks, and sushi. Kids who enjoy simple flavors may do fine with whitefish or fries, yet there is no clear kids menu noted and prices are high. For picky eaters, consider simpler mains or dessert cart fun after shared starters.
Area: Corporate riverfront inside the Renaissance Center with skyline and river views; draws business diners and celebratory groups.
Safety: Heavily trafficked office/hotel complex with security presence; feels safe, especially earlier evenings.
Nearby: Attached to Marriott, near RiverWalk, Hart Plaza, and downtown arenas; valet/garage parking typical.
